Melting glaciers, gullied seas, the financial markets are about to collapse. Spectacular images of how growth continues to be blinding. Outside you can hardly see anything because of the smog and the smoke screen.
2009
1992
2014
2018
1968
2012
1985
2024
2017
2005
2011
2015
2019
2010
2023
—